Output e6e41af8adc388f4974f32f5d18134791da09d2a9d449981f2f500e0324c8508:5

value
389570025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a785829959b6a2e10e42aaf632b438fcbb852f OP_EQUAL
address
3GFC3eKoPTo8HDrTNZbWktduvh4kZJ7m6d
transaction
e6e41af8adc388f4974f32f5d18134791da09d2a9d449981f2f500e0324c8508
spent
true